This Recommendation Letter will capture your recipient's attention for sure! There are a few basic requirements for a strong reference, such as the following:

  • Structured and written to highlight the person's strengths;
  • Immediately clear about the purpose and position the person is seeking;
  • Expands upon their resume; do not repeat it verbatim in your reference letter as well;
  • Include an appealing anecdote, to further explain the personality of the person you recommend;
  • Brief, preferably one page in length;
  • Limited to 3-4 paragraphs and 1 page;
  • Clean, error-free, and easy to read;
  • Using common business letter format;
  • No copying of exact words/phrases from sample letters without checking the context;
  • Uses the correct name of the organization;
  • Enthusiastic! Show off the character and personality of the person.

Dear {{Name}}, / To Whom It May Concern,
It is my great pleasure to write this letter of recommendation on behalf of {{Name}}. {{Name}} was a student in my junior AP-level English course at {{High School}} where he/she was a very inquisitive and engaged student, with an incredibly positive attitude throughout the year.
{{Name}} was an active participant in all class discussions and activities; while he/she contributed insightfully and always took our discussions to another level, he/she was also incredibly supportive and inclusive of others and always listened thoughtfully to the contributions of {{his/her}} peers. 
Other students, and I, looked to {{Name}} to contribute deep insights and unique perspectives in our discussions, most notably drawn from {{his/her}} experience having lived abroad. I remember one discussion where the whole class initially disagreed with {{his/her}} but she politely and thoughtfully presented {{his/her}} arguments until the class was split 50-50 and a rousing discussion ensued. Student’s respect {{his/her}}, I think because she is obviously very bright, but she is always down to earth and shows genuine interest in and concern for {{his/her}} peers.
Considering the demanding workload in my course, the grade that {{Name}} earned took {{his/her}} much effort and determination. I am a conscientious grader and push my students to challenge themselves. {{Name}} always embraced these challenges with optimism and dedication. He/She enjoys learning and is a true scholar. I fully expect {{his/her}} to do graduate-level work and to effect change in whatever domain she pursues, because she naturally rises to the fore of a discussion and is a passionate thinker. While she is quietly modest about {{his/her}} career goals, I know he/she is very committed to continuing {{his/her}} research into the poverty cycle. He/She puts in hours upon hours researching and interviewing businesspeople toward this end, and he/she has done so since junior high. The enthusiasm he/she shows in {{his/her}} desire to become bilingual in language carries over into {{his/her}} other classes. {{Name}} is confident and personable. He/She comes readily to {{his/her}} teachers for any needed clarification, and I know {{his/her}} work ethic will take {{his/her}} far in life.
Interpersonally {{Name}} is a natural leader who is very cheerful and inclusive. He/She has a smile for everyone and strives to be a positive influence in every situation. In a group work situation in our class that I recall, {{Name}} took a stand when several students were uncomfortable working with an openly homosexual student, and I watched {{his/her}} guide {{his/her}} peers kindly but firmly, by {{his/her}} own example. I could tell she was upset by their behavior, but instead of causing a situation, she instead modeled inclusion and acceptance, and the other students followed {{his/her}} lead. I was overly impressed by {{his/her}} maturity, judgment, and self-control.
I have been nothing but impressed by the academic commitment and social maturity {{Name}} has shown. He/She will undoubtedly become incredibly involved on your campus and will be a positive asset to {{his/her}} peers and professors. Sincerely,
